2. THE PLANS

Above: plans for The Plea, 2026. Grey indicates the infrastructure of the building, and red indicates my proposed sculptural intervention in it. All are A4 drawings by the author, 2026.

The installation will be a reconstruction of a medieval court room. Details include a stand, a table for the judge, and a bell made to look like it has fallen from a height.

Above: updated design for the Stand, which will be one of the main components of the installation. A5 drawing by the author, 2026.
